QUESTION
The server hosting my BYOD Gateway is going away. How do I move to a different server?
ANSWER
Your BYOD Gateway files are all contained in the BYOD Gateway Data Directory.
See Why can't I find my gateway data directory and log files to find your data directory.
Follow these steps to move your BYOD Gateway to a new server.
1. Verify the new server is able to support the BYOD Gateway, How can I verify my server can connect to the relay Service
2. Stop your BYOD Gateway Service.
3. Copy the BYOD Gateway Data Directory to the new server.
4. Install BYOD Gateway on the new server.
5. Start the BYOD Gateway service/admin console.
If you copied the BYOD Gateway Data Directory to the correct location on the new server the Admin Console should launch and show the gateway configuration. If the BYOD Gateway Data Directory was not copied to the correct location you will be prompted to register a new BYOD Gateway. If you are prompted to register a new BYOD Gateway, stop the BYOD Gateway service and verify the BYOD Gateway Data Directory contains the files from the old server.
Note: You cannot run two gateways using the same BYOD Gateway Data. Be sure to uninstall the BYOD Gateway from the old server once you have successfully installed the new BYOD Gateway.
